I saw a weird situation on friend's ThinkPad recently - a replacement battery arrived with a 37% charge (not 100% deliberately as somewhere around 40% is the best for shelf life), but it would not accept a charge. We did a reset by removing the battery & AC and pressing and holding the power button a number of times (some people say 10 times, some two or three times for a count of 5 or 10). This drains residual capacitance.
We plugged back in the battery and AC and it began to charge.
Might be worth a try here before he opens it up ....

FYI, the SaveAsPDF route also uses the AdobePDF printer instance, so some of the issues are due to selected output options and Distiller joboptions. Also, both versions (structured and unstructured) use the same output mechanism independent of the interface.
The appearance of the interface is a function of the Workspace selected and any customization done by the user of that interface. You can create your own layouts and save them as required as a custom Workspace.
What did you select when you used the SaveAsPDF - RGB or CMYK? What joboptions file was specified?
Are you using any OTF Pro level or TTF WGL fonts? Is your joboptions file specifying that all fonts be embedded? -

Just saw your post and wanted to leave a just in case note.
From the information that you and John T. Smith just exchanged, it would appear that you attempted to play back the saved project file (project.prel) with your VCL Player and Windows Media Player. You need to export the Timeline content to a file format that is supported by the player of your choice. By now, you have probably been there and done that.
This is the just in case note about projects and their project.prel file....let us say that you have two separate projects and you decide to put the content of one project into another. Cannot do. One cannot import a project.prel into another project.prel. You would have to export the Timeline of one and then import that export in the other project. Alternatively, those with Premiere Elements 8.0/8.0.1, 9.0/9.0.1, and 10 could use the ClipMate program to copy/paste between programs without issues. However, with Premiere Elements 11 there are some problems in that regard.

Launch the Console application in any of the following ways:
☞ Enter the first few letters of its name into a Spotlight search. Select it in the results (it should be at the top.)
☞ In the Finder, select Go ▹ Utilities from the menu bar, or press the key combination shift-command-U. The application is in the folder that opens.
☞ Open LaunchPad. Click Utilities, then Console in the icon grid.
Make sure the title of the Console window is All Messages. If it isn't, select All Messages from the SYSTEM LOG QUERIES menu on the left. If you don't see that menu, select
View ▹ Show Log List
from the menu bar.
Click the Clear Display icon in the toolbar. Then try the action that you're having trouble with again. Select any messages that appear in the Console window. Copy them to the Clipboard (command-C). Paste into a reply to this message (command-V).
When posting a log extract, be selective. In most cases, a few dozen lines are more than enough.
Please do not indiscriminately dump thousands of lines from the log into this discussion.
Important: Some private information, such as your name, may appear in the log. Anonymize before posting. -
